ORANGE TERPENES(CAS#68647-72-3)
Hazard Symbols | Xi – Irritant |
Risk Codes | R10 – Flammable R36/37/38 – Irritating to eyes, respiratory system and skin. |
Safety Description | S26 – In case of contact with eyes, rinse immediately with plenty of water and seek medical advice. S36 – Wear suitable protective clothing. |
UN IDs | UN 2319 3/PG 3 |
WGK Germany | 1 |
RTECS | RI8600000 |
Introduction
Sweet orange extract is a natural plant extract extracted from the peel of sweet oranges. It has the following properties:Strong aroma: Sweet orange extract has a mellow orange scent and can be used to enhance and flavor.Antibacterial properties: Sweet orange extract has a certain antibacterial effect and can be used in some disinfection and cleaning products.Nutrient-rich: Sweet orange extract is rich in vitamins and minerals that can help boost immunity and nourish the skin.Sweet orange extract is used in a wide range of applications:Cleaning products: Its antibacterial effect, sweet orange extract is often used in cleaning products such as detergents, laundry detergents, and detergents, which can play a role in cleaning and deodorizing.The preparation method of sweet orange extract generally includes water distillation or water immersion extraction. Sweet orange peel is placed in a distiller or soaked in water, and after a period of heating or soaking, the useful components from it are extracted. Extracts are usually found in the form of essential oils or liquids.Safety information for sweet orange extract:Allergic reaction: Some people may be allergic to sweet orange extract, and skin sensitivity tests should be done before use, such as redness, swelling, itching and other symptoms, and should be stopped.Pay attention to the concentration of use: When using or preparing products for personal use, the concentration of sweet orange extract should be controlled to avoid discomfort caused by overuse.
